gralloc: Remove opaque types
Remove opaque types like size_t, uintptr_t, intptr_t to support 32bit and 64bit processes together. When a 64bit process creates a handle and a 32bit process validates the incoming ints against expected ints, opaque types lead to different and mismatching values. Always use unit64_t for base address for 32bit and 64bit SF. Use unsigned int for offset and size, since ION uses that. Change-Id: I7db5544556a8924f98010b965f837592e9f0b4ca
